U.S. ESTA in 2026: $40.27 fee, selfie photo and application checklist
The official U.S. ESTA application website currently lists the ESTA application fee as US$40.27. Travellers should recheck the amount on the official website when applying because government fees can change.
The official ESTA website also currently lists a traveller selfie photo among the information needed to apply. Other listed items include a valid passport from a Visa Waiver Program country, a valid email address, home address and phone number, an emergency point of contact and a payment method.
Depending on the traveller, the official application may also request aliases, national or personal identification numbers, trusted-traveller identifiers, employer details and a U.S. point of contact.
ESTA is for eligible citizens or nationals of Visa Waiver Program countries travelling under the program, generally for business or pleasure for 90 days or less. Authorization to travel does not guarantee admission to the United States.
